Choosing the right desktop computer can feel like a daunting task, especially with the vast array of options available. Dell, a renowned name in the tech world, offers two distinct desktop lines: the XPS and the OptiPlex. Both are known for their reliability and performance, but they cater to different needs and budgets. The Dell XPS Desktop: Powerhouse Performance for Creators and Gamers

The Dell XPS desktop is designed for users who demand the highest level of performance. It’s the ideal choice for creative professionals, gamers, and anyone who needs a powerful machine to handle demanding tasks.
Here’s what makes the XPS desktop stand out:

  • Cutting-edge Processors: XPS desktops are equipped with the latest Intel Core processors, ensuring lightning-fast processing speeds for demanding applications like video editing, 3D modeling, and high-end gaming.
  • High-End Graphics: The XPS series boasts powerful dedicated graphics cards from NVIDIA GeForce or AMD Radeon, delivering stunning visuals and smooth gameplay for the most graphically intensive games.
  • Premium Design: XPS desktops are known for their sleek and modern design, often featuring minimalist aesthetics and high-quality materials.
  • Expansive Storage Options: XPS desktops offer a wide range of storage options, including high-speed SSDs for fast boot times and application loading, and large HDDs for ample storage space.
  • Advanced Connectivity: XPS desktops come equipped with a comprehensive range of ports, including Thunderbolt 4 for ultra-fast data transfer and multiple USB ports for connecting peripherals.

The Dell OptiPlex Desktop: Reliability and Affordability for Business and Everyday Use

The Dell OptiPlex desktop is designed for businesses and everyday users who prioritize reliability, security, and affordability. It’s a workhorse that can handle everyday tasks with ease and is built to last.
Here’s what makes the OptiPlex desktop stand out:

  • Reliable Performance: OptiPlex desktops are known for their consistent performance and stability, making them ideal for business environments where uptime is essential.
  • Security Features: Dell provides robust security features on OptiPlex desktops, including hardware-based security measures and remote management capabilities.
  • Manageability: OptiPlex desktops are designed for easy management, with features like Dell Client Command Suite for streamlined deployment and updates.
  • Affordability: Compared to the XPS line, OptiPlex desktops are generally more affordable, making them an attractive option for businesses on a budget.
  • Variety of Form Factors: OptiPlex desktops are available in a variety of form factors, including tower, compact, and all-in-one, allowing you to choose the best fit for your workspace.

Comparing Key Features: XPS vs. OptiPlex

Here’s a side-by-side comparison of some key features to help you understand the differences between the Dell XPS and OptiPlex desktops:

Feature Dell XPS Desktop Dell OptiPlex Desktop
Target Audience Creators, gamers, professionals Businesses, everyday users
Processor Latest Intel Core processors Intel Core processors (usually a generation or two older)
Graphics Dedicated NVIDIA GeForce or AMD Radeon graphics Integrated graphics or optional dedicated graphics
Design Premium, sleek, minimalist Professional, functional
Storage High-speed SSDs, large HDDs SSDs or HDDs, depending on model
Connectivity Thunderbolt 4, multiple USB ports Standard USB ports, optional Thunderbolt
Security Features Basic security features Robust security features
Manageability Basic manageability Advanced manageability features
Price Higher price point More affordable

Choosing the Right Dell Desktop for Your Needs

So, how do you decide which Dell desktop is right for you? Here’s a breakdown to help you make the best choice:

  • For Creators and Gamers: If you need the absolute best performance for demanding tasks like video editing, 3D rendering, or high-end gaming, the **Dell XPS desktop** is the clear choice.
  • For Businesses and Everyday Users: If you prioritize reliability, security, and affordability, the **Dell OptiPlex desktop** is an excellent option for business environments and everyday computing needs.
  • For Budget-Conscious Users: If you’re on a tight budget, the **Dell OptiPlex desktop** offers a cost-effective solution without sacrificing performance for basic tasks.
  • For Users Who Need the Latest Technology: If you need the latest and greatest processors, graphics cards, and features, the **Dell XPS desktop** is the way to go.
